From: Misleading localization by 18F-fluorocholine PET/CT in familial hypocalciuric hypercalcemia type-3: a case report

Fig. 2

99mTechnetium-sestamibi dual phase scan. a, anterior view twenty minutes after tracer administration showing homogeneous tracer distribution within the thyroid gland (red arrow) and normal variant brown fat uptake (blue arrows). b, 2-h delayed anterior view showing complete wash out of the tracer from both thyroid lobes, persistent brown fat uptake (blue arrows), and no abnormal tracer activity in the thyroid bed or elsewhere in the head, neck, and the mediastinum to qualify for parathyroid adenoma
